Orfeo Bartolini was murdered in Afghanistan in April of 2002. The gunmen got away, but local authorities suspected there was a Taliban link.

Bartolini left his home in Rimini, Italy on March 17, 2003 and set out on by motorcycle for India, where he planned to visit the tomb of Mother Teresa.

On April 8, his motorcycle broke down in Qalat, Afghanistan. After fixing his motorcycle there, he spent the night in a hotel and then continued his journey towards Shahjoy the next day. Near Shahjoy his motorcycle broke down again. He hired a car to take him to Kabul. On the way, the car was stopped by two men on a motorbike. They shot Bartolini but not the driver. No money was reported stolen.

Bartolini's body was later taken to the Kabul Military Hospital.
